Got rid of Ol' Red (in my avatar) a while ago and got the truck I always wanted... actually, this is what I wanted when I bought the red one. '99 Dodge 2500 Quad cab Long box 4x4 5.9L Cummins 24valve turbo diesel NV4500 5spd 8800# package 43,000 miles on it when I bought it (almost broken in ) Still had the "Dealer must remove" plastic covering the carpet when I brought it home. (the day I bought it) I don't believe they offered a single rear wheel 3500 in '99.. but the 2500 with 8800# pkg is just that... a non-dually 3500. Anyway... Been gettin' my jollies from it all year. Few mods and additions here and there to make it "mine"... Polished stainless stepbars Dual 5" stacks Cross-bed toolbox (from other truck) Removed factory stereo, located a smaller HDradio unit under the dash where the (useless) "pocket" used to be. Made a plate/bracket and mounted gauges in the factory stereo location. (ISSPro fuel-pres, boost-pres, pyrometer) Quadzilla Adrenaline (controller under gauges) ..wow, what a difference that unit makes. 25,000# gooseneck hitch in the bed. Don't have a gooseneck trailer at the moment so have the hitch in the basement, but the rails and such are all still there and it just pins in. re: KDP... Asked about that when I bought it, "Oh, that's been taken care of." Still have to check for myself. Thanks for the reminder. re: stacks/sound... Actually didn't change the sound much.. just where it comes from. Wife actually likes it better this way, compared to getting deafened in the summer (windows down) by the stock passenger-side exit. I'm sure low-slung vehicles to the right of me prefer it this way too. also forgot to mention.. replaced the notoriously unreliable stock lift pump with a Walbro 392 setup. Stock was already questionable with 5psi idle and could pull down to 0psi after 2 seconds of WOT. Walbro setup is holding 20-21 @ idle / 15-18 @ WOT. ;D KDP... gotta check.. almost forgot about that.

Replaced the stock airbox & filter with a BHAF (big honkin' air filter).. and made myself a homemade heat shield for it since it sits fairly close to the turbo... out of a stainless 22 qt. stock pot. ;D also, got my onboard air system started... got the alternator pully, york compressor bracket, tensioner, and belt installed... along with my York A/C compressor from a mid-80's Volvo (junkyard). By the by... "SuperClean" works wonders on caked on grease.. but also likes eating aluminum too, so be careful using it with soft metals.
